This special home is your opportunity to own a piece of Chicago history. Designed by noted architect Hermann von Holst, who worked closely with Frank Lloyd Wright, this eye-catching brick home with Mediterranean influence boasts the perfect balance of classic charm & unique detail. As you enter through the arched front doorway, you will be greeted by timeless hardwood floors, ornate fixtures, & custom walnut woodwork. The front sitting area provides a peaceful place to relax & entertain. The wall cut-out gives a peek into the kitchen - classic yet updated, with all-new GE appliances. The large bay window above the sink is the perfect place for greenery & allows sunlight to drip beautifully onto the floor as you make your morning coffee. Making your way into the living room, you will notice the warm glow from thoughtful sconces placed along the walls. Imagine cozy winters by the wood-burning fireplace. From here, the large, window-framed dining room opens up to the patio & spacious backyard. Be sure to admire the original framed blueprints hung on the wall. Heading upstairs, the grand bifurcated stairs make a stunning impression, reminiscent of historic estates & luxury hotels. First, visit the primary suite, bordered by original walnut built-in shelving along the north wall, & featuring an all-season room overlooking tree-lined Oakley Avenue. Don't miss the recently-renovated full bathroom, showcasing floor-to-ceiling glass shower doors, white subway tile, & crisp finishes. Venturing out to the yard, you will appreciate the scale of the property - 10,000 square feet in total. The new, lush landscaping perfectly complements the home - you'll especially admire the beautiful hydrangeas that last into fall. Within the wrought iron fenced-in backyard, you will also find the sizable, detached two-car garage with a newly installed heater. More updates on this well-cared-for home include a new roof, attic insulation, new boiler, & sump pump. The basement allows for a plethora of extra storage and is currently used for woodworking. You will fall for this one-of-a-kind property, & the neighborhood as well. Beverly is known for its beautiful architecture, spacious homes, & tree-lined streets.
